Viricidal and bactericidal exciplex barrier-discharge lamps

E. Sosnin, O. Zhdanova,
2020

A brief review is presented of investigations performed in 2002-2020 on ultraviolet inactivation of bacteria, vital cells, and viruses by using excilamps. The excilamp models that have been developed at the Institute of High-Current Electronics, SB RAS are briefly described. Scientific data acquired by now show that excilamps on KrCl , KrBr , and XeBr molecules are an alternative to low-pressure mercury lamps with respect to optical parameters. These sources of optical radiation exhibit a bactericidal effect, and emission of KrCl and KrBr excilamps demonstrates viricidal action. The latter is actual due to expansion of coronavirus disease. * * *
